to 653.261 or 653.272 is liable to the employee affected: (a) For the full amount of the wages, less any amount actually paid to the employee by the employer; and (b) For civil penalties provided in ORS 652.150. (2) Any agreement between an employee and an employer to work at less than the wage rate required by ORS 653.010 to 653.261 or 653.272 is no defense to an action under subsection (1) of this section.
